I’ve been aware of Lindsay Lowend for quite a while now, particularly from Majestic Casual & Fhinq Music uploads appearing in my YouTube feed, the young american producer is no stranger to being in the YouTube spotlight, with multiple uploads ranging in the 100,000+ range. He’s back again with a new four track EP, titled GT40, Sass Mouth, It’s George and Wind Fish. All four tracks are nothing short of awesome.
GT40 features bright pads, multiple vocal hooks and a fat bassline.
Sass Mouth features much of the same but is a bit more laid back, featuring heavily vocoded vocals and gives off a much more R’n’B aimed vibe.
It’s George starts off melodic and features a very progressive chord pattern but quickly breaks into what I can only describe as Sega meets R’n’b meets acoustic drum kit.
Wind Fish is perhaps my favorite track from the four, reminding me of a lot of the old-school Sonic The Hedgehog soundtracks, I love the video game style synth sounds combined with the modern drum patterns and vocal chops of today’s bass music.
If I had only one sentence I’d describe the Wind Fish EP as well put together video game inspired bass music.
The EP is out now on Kastle’s Symbol Recordings, you can grab it on iTunes via Lindsay Lowend’s Soundcloud.
